Election Commission on 3-day visit to inspect preliminary preparation in K’taka

2 Min Read

BENGALURU: Election Commission of India Chief Commissioner Rajiv Kumar, along with other senior officials, will visit the state for three days on March 9, 10 and 11 to inspect the preliminary preparations for the Karnataka Assembly election which is due soon.

Senior officials in the Election Commission of India, including Anoop Chandrapande, Arun Goyal and Deputy Commissioners, will visit the state. On the first day, the officials will arrive in Bengaluru in the afternoon. They will hold a meeting with senior officials of Karnataka, including the Chief Electoral Officer, about the preparation for the election in the state. Another meeting will be held separately with the representatives of the different political parties regarding the upcoming Assembly election, mainly to seek their advice and opinions.

In the evening on the first day, they will participate in an international seminar on ‘Inclusiveness and Integrity of Democracy,’ which will be held at the Hotel Taj West End. Election commissioners of many democratic countries will participate in this seminar in person and some others will join through video conference.

The team will inspect the preliminary preparations for the Karnataka Vidhana Sabha Election.

On the second day, a meeting will be held with the 34 district election officers of the state regarding the preliminary election preparations. In the evening, after inaugurating a special exhibition on voter awareness, a hackathon organised by the Office of the Chief Electoral Officer and Bruhat Bengaluru Mahanagara Palike will be held at Tata Hall at IISc in the city. After the inauguration, LED vehicles will be launched to create voter awareness. Many dignitaries, including election ambassadors, students, disabled persons and heads of educational institutions will participate in the symposium.

On the third day, they will hold a press conference in the afternoon before returning to New Delhi in the evening.
